The article discusses a study which explores the relationships between institutional arrangements and non-tariff trade barriers (NTBs) in the Japanese and Korean automobile industries. It notes the strength of trade barriers against foreign firms and products in Korea and Japan. It cites the significance of NTBs in limiting foreign trade and investment. Charts are also presented depicting the breakdown of passenger car sales in the Korean and Japanese market units. Furthermore, it indicates the role of the government in the automobile industry which is to facilitate the expansion of exports and limit the growth of import.
